12th scale meetings
TRCC will be running the NE Carpet Championship on Sunday 9th September.
Usual format. 12th scale plus others depending on numbers.
Doors open @ 8.00am. Booking in on the day but let me know if you are coming.
Motors open. 19T etc welcome but will run with everyone else.
Also we will be running a monthly series of race meetings specifically for 12th scale between Nationals.
All Sundays.
7th October 2007
2nd December 2007
6th January 2008
3rd February 2008
2nd March 2008
(None in November. Aces off road on 4th and rest of month full)
Please let people know.
